Efficiency and risk assessment of investment projects
Mudrych, Marek ; Všetečka, Jan (referee) ; Hromádka, Vít (advisor)
This diploma thesis deals with the efficiency and risk assessment of investment projects. The thesis is conceived in two parts, the theoretical part, which deals with the theoretical understanding of the issue, and the practical part, which applies the findings to a case study. This case study includes a comprehensive risk analysis and economic efficiency assessment. To achieve the objectives, the thesis uses methods such as Monte Carlo simulation and risk matrix to quantify the risk factors. Attention is also given to economic efficiency indicators such as net present value, internal rate of return and return on investment. The thesis also includes the calculation of switching values of critical risk factors, which provides further understanding and insight in project risk management.

Risk Management Options for Testing Laboratories in the Context of Revised Standards of Management Systems
Suchý, Ivo ; Misák, Petr (referee) ; Vymazal, Tomáš (advisor)
The diploma thesis deals with analysis and assessment of risks in testing laboratories, where the work with risks is an unrecognized area. A part of the thesis defines risks according to standard revision 17025:2017. Subsequently, these risks are processed by selected methods, which are used for qualitative and quantitative evaluation. Risks determination in the thesis is based on methods Risk Matrix, Failure Modes & Effects Analysis (FMEA) and Bow Tie Analysis. Introducing possibilities and patterns of described methods to testing laboratories is the main aim of the thesis, this could be a way to increase their chance to get a new accreditation.

Analysis, assessment and management of risks of the purchasing process of the selected company
Šurík, Jakub ; Balgová, Zuzana (referee) ; Hrabová, Kristýna (advisor)
This diploma thesis is focused on the analysis of the purchasing process of a selected company. The purchasing process in the company is approached theoretically, including various definitions from the field of riskology. After establishing the objectives of the thesis, the specific purchasing process of the selected company is analyzed using BPMN diagrams to visualize it. The PESTLE method is used to analyze the environment of the company. A register of possible risks in the purchasing process of the company is written to create a risk matrix. Subsequent bow-tie analysis provides a more detailed elaboration of the risks and proposes preventive and reactive measures to reduce the mentioned risks. This is followed by a summary of the analysis results obtained and an evaluation of the benefits of the proposed measures.
